Hey guys i just did a TB swap from a 3 bolt 78mm w/4bolt adapter to a 4 bolt LS7 90mm.. It made a huge difference with my setup.. I read it would give me 2lbs of boost and about 30hp on Performancetrucks.net

Did you ever put on a smaller pulley? You should get a boost gauge to see what you are making now.

This is a great mod, if you are assuming that you are pulling in more air than your 78mm could support- especially with an LM7. Unless you're maxing out the blower, an extra 2lbs of boost is a lofty expectation.

No I didnt put a smaller pulley on the blower i went the other way and went with a bigger crank pulley. I don't have a boost gauge yet I'm looking to get one soon!! My performance shop said the crank pulley would give me 3-4lbs of boost he got a boost reading but I totally forgot to ask lol but I'm guessing with the throttle body now it's at 10-11lbs of boost.. Not sure though

It's for sure pulling more air, you can tell!! I had a big air ristriction I measured it and it was 7" with the stock TB .. My blower intake hole was being blocked with the stock TB and adapter I had.. This blower is made for the newer Model gm trucks/ suv and requires the 4 bolt big TB

It was a great mod it launches really good and punching it on a roll is totally different it is more responsive and you feel the power much better with the 90mm

One more thing i forot you need a X-LINK to do this mod
